    My LiveFreeArmory came with a Ballistic Advantage Government Profile 18" with sub MOA guarantee. This was my first exposure to BA and I was not disappointed. I tested my chosen deer cartridge as of late....Hornady American Whitetail 150's and was .7. I have no aspirations or needs to get any more accuracy my goal is meat in the freezer and it's done that already in spades. The entire rifle was under $1500 into my hands including a Velocity 3lb straight and their in house muzzle brake. To say I feel like I stole it is an understatement I simply love the rifle it does everything I need it to and then some b/c at 7lb 14oz nekd there cannot be any whining about weight when stalking.

    So, as far as what 308 barrel to buy this is the first 308AR I've owned, but more AR15's than I can count b/c that all started in the mid 80's for me. I've never built up an AR customized they have all been specd however Colt or whoever built it b/c honestly with hunting my primary focus the AR just wasn't what I reached for.....until last year. I can't say I've ever had better out of the box performance that what I have now in an AR and I wouldn't hesitate to build up a rifle with a Ballistic Advantage barrel.

    Update on my DMR with the BA 18" Premium barrel. During initial testing of my build and 100 yd zero of my scope, my best group was .41, consistent groups at .49. I've also seen excellent performance at 200. Recorded a .81 but consistently shot .89-.91 groups. Same ammo. I used Federal Sierra MatchKing 175gr in both classes. I'm really impressed with the Federal OTM ammo, it seems to be an excellent factory load. The other grain ammo I shot was 168, but mostly 147 and there was a significant difference in accuracy and my groupings. I did shoot some pretty good groups with a ZQI 7.62x51 ammo. I basically went to the gun store and bought a bunch of ammo from cheap steel case Tula up to Federal OTM. It popped every pill I fed it.
    But seeing he accuracy of the factory load has the hand load bug trying to bite me. I loaded as a kid & teen with my dad, but that was some years ago. But I can see how the accuracy bug bites. Too many biting hugs with these AR's!

    Did you decide on a barrel? I think with either BA or Faxon you are in good hands without breaking the bank. Faxon is a sponsor and a significant contributor to the forum.
    If you want to drop more coin I'd look at Rainier Arms Match SS barrels. I have heard very positive reviews on their barrels and if I wanted to spend more $$, no doubt I would go Rainier, but it's hard to justify the extra money because I am really happy with the performance I'm getting.
